How To Develop Self Respect ✨
Understand your strengths, weaknesses, what you believe, and what you want. This is like the starting point for respecting yourself.
Decide how you want others to treat you. Say "no" when you need to and think about what's best for you.
Stop saying bad things about yourself. Say nice things instead, just like you would to a friend.
Eat healthy food, sleep well, and do things that make you happy and relaxed.
Set things you want to do and finish. When you do them, you'll feel really good about yourself.
When you mess up, don't be too hard on yourself. Think about what you can learn and do better next time.
Be with people who make you feel good and avoid people who make you feel bad.
Say what you want or how you feel in a strong but nice way.
If you do something wrong, don't be mad at yourself forever. Everybody makes mistakes.
Sometimes, think about the things you do and why you do them. This helps you stay true to yourself.
When you do something good, even if it's small, give yourself a pat on the back.
Think about the good things in your life. This can make you feel happier and better about yourself.

"Respect other people's spiritual beliefs" is for things like how many gods there are, or whether Jesus always existed with the Father or was begotten five minutes before creation started or was just some guy who got really popular, or whether the divine is immanent or transcendent or both.
"Respect other people's spiritual beliefs" is not for shit like "I believe all the religions I don't like were actually created by an evil conspiracy trying to suppress the truth of my spirituality, which must be spread across the world to save us all from the evil conspiracy." That's just straight-up bigotry and conspiracism. That shit gets people killed.
